Luton Airport Parkway is designed with passenger convenience in mind. Whether it's purchasing or collecting tickets, this station has got you covered. The ticket office operates extensively from 06:00 to midnight on weekdays and slightly reduced hours on weekends, with ticket machines available for around-the-clock purchases and collections. Accessibility is a key feature here, boasting step-free access throughout the station, making life easier for everyone, including those with mobility challenges. Moreover, assistance is readily available, and dedicated help points and staff ensure travelers are guided every step of the way. Cameras ensure security is paramount, while the availability of seating areas, accessible toilets, and refreshment facilities enhance the comfort of your wait.
The strategically placed Luton Airport Parkway connects efficiently with various transport modes, ensuring your onward journey is as smooth as your arrival. A dedicated rail replacement service is available for your convenience when needed. Taxis are lined up outside the main entrance, and for those heading straight to London Luton Airport, the Luton Dart provides a direct, swift connection. Local bus services also provide ample options for exploring the surrounding area beyond the train tracks.

Although the station lacks a traditional ticket office, it compensates with user-friendly ticket machines, which also facilitate the collection of tickets purchased online. These machines are equipped with touchscreen technology and accessible features to cater to passengers with varying needs.
Step-free access is available throughout the station, which makes it exceptionally convenient for individuals with mobility challenges. Moreover, the station has ramps for easier train access, proving its commitment to inclusivity. While there is no luggage storage or waiting room available, seating areas are provided for those waiting for their train connections.
For your wellbeing, Llanhilleth Station is monitored by CCTV cameras, ensuring passenger safety. Although there aren't any shops, ATMs, or refreshment facilities, its primary focus is efficient travel. Those requiring assistance can rely on help points found on-site. Reliable customer service can also be accessed through the Transport for Wales website.
Llanhilleth Station is thoroughly connected to a web of transportation links. Rail replacement services, when necessary, operate from a bus stop on Commercial Road, conveniently located at the junction of the station access road. Although there are no cycle hire facilities on station premises, bike storage is provided for those commuting by bicycle.
